Core Web Vitals
Largest Contentful Paint
2.2sMeasures loading performance. Slow LCP directly correlates to higher cart abandonment rates.
Cumulative Layout Shift
0.00Measures visual stability. High CLS causes mis-clicks and immediate user frustration (bounces).
Interaction to Next Paint
403msMeasures responsiveness. High INP values result in "rage clicks" when users try to add items to their cart.
Time to First Byte
562msServer response time. High TTFB indicates unoptimized backend queries or missing Edge caching.
First Contentful Paint
1.9sFirst visual feedback. High FCP means users stare at a blank white screen before the site loads.
